SBP to issue Rs. 75 rupee note on the occasion of Pakistan’s 75th anniversary

0

The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) is planning to issue commemorative notes of Rs 75 to celebrate the 75th Independence Day of the country.

According to the details, the Cabinet has approved the design of the Rs. 75 banknotes and has directed the SBP to have the commemorative notes printed locally, which will likely be available to the public in August.
